[Medieval manuscripts] Psalter in Latin on vellum

Dutch, 2nd half 15th century, littera textualis in 2 columns, 32 lines to the page, 110 lvs. measuring approx. 33.7 x 23.4 cm, 70 lvs. (sometimes pages) numbered in an old hand pen in lower margin: 22-81, 104 and 108-116, preceded/ separated/ followed by different amounts of unnumbered lvs., rubricated w. red and blue initials, 14 large initials w. penwork and 1 including a miniature, a number of pages w. noted music, 19th cent. calf.

Lacking an unknown number of lvs.; approx. 18 lvs. w. worm hole in lower outer corner; partly heavily dust soiled/ stained, the text of a few pages partly rubbed away. Covers and spine rubbed. A psalter with a size that is rather uncommon on the market.
